摘要:

混沌序列因其初值敏感性、复杂性高以及相关性强等特性适合作为扩频序列,但在实际应用中需要根据用户需求对混沌序列进行优选。为得到更多性能良好的混沌扩频序列,提出一种改进的优选算法,以Gold序列的平衡性和相关特性参数作为阈值,在互相关准则中结合对角移动和逻辑运算算法实现扩频序列的优选。基于多用户扩频通信系统的仿真结果表明,该算法相比对角移动算法和逻辑运算算法能够优选出更多混沌扩频序列,且优选出的混沌扩频序列相比Gold序列具有更强的相关性及抗多址干扰能力。

Abstract:

Because of the high initial value sensitivity,complexity and strong correlation,the chaotic sequence is suitable to be used as spread spectrum sequence.But in practice,the chaotic sequences should be optimized selection.In order to achieve more chaotic sequences with excellent performance,an improved optimized selection algorithm is proposed.In this algorithm,the relevant parameters about balance and correlation of Gold sequence are taken as the threshold value,and it combines with diagonal movement algorithm and logical operation algorithm to realize optimized selection.The simulation results on multi-user spread spectrum communication system show that more chaotic spread spectrum sequences can be achieved by the algorithm than diagonal movement algorithm and logical operation algorithm,and these sequences have better correlation and higher capability of multiple access interference than that of Gold sequence.
